Ticio Escobar is a Paraguayan art critic, curator, and cultural advocate known for his contributions to contemporary art in Paraguay and Latin America. He has been influential in promoting Paraguayan artists and fostering the development of cultural initiatives within the region. Escobar has served in various roles within art institutions and has been involved in organizing exhibitions, conferences, and projects that highlight the significance of art and culture in addressing social issues.
